Nepal Steps In To Host SAFF Women's Championship; Biratnagar Is Ready To Host !
Nepal has stepped in to host SAFF women's championship 2018.
According to the source, Sri Lanka has decided not to host the event, which is supposed to be played in coming December month.
Nepal has shown its interest to host the event and Biratnagar could be the venue.
"Biratnagar is ready to host the event if SAFF agrees", ANFA's Dy general secretary Basanta Aryal told the press in Biratnagar.
On Tuesday, Biratnagar mayor Bhim Parajuli visited the stadium and promised all kinds of support.
"We will do everything possible to make the event successful", said Parajuli.
SAFF hasn't said anything about the host country.
Seven SAARC countries shall take part in the event. India are the defending champions.
